More opinions vis-a-vis Bush's conduct of foriegn policy:
Angered by President Bush's conduct of foreign policy and dismayed about America's diminished reputation abroad, more than two dozen former top diplomats and military leaders will release a statement this week calling for a change in U.S. national security policy.

Members of the group -- a mix of Republicans and Democrats -- have served in capitals from Moscow to Tel Aviv and Lima to Kinshasa. The list includes a former ch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ff, a former head of U.S. Central Command, a former CIA director and a decorated array of former ambassadors and assistant secretaries of state and defense.

This group includes:
- H. Allen Holmes, former assistant secretary of defense for special operations
- Jack Matlock, former ambassador to USSR
- Arthur A. Hartman, former ambassador to USSR
- Adm. Stansfield Turner, former CIA director
- William Crowe, former Joint Chiefs chairman
- Gen. Merrill McPeak, former Air Force chief of staff
- Joseph P. Hoar, former Central Command chief
- Phyllis E. Oakley, former chief of State Dept intelligence operation
- Donald F. McHenry, former U.N. ambassador
- Bill Harrop, former U.S. ambassador to Israel and Kenya
Bill Harrop: I really am essentially a Republican. I voted for George Bush's father, and I voted for George Bush. But what we got was not the George Bush we voted for.
